The Universe that we can observe is called the observable universe and it may represent only a tiny fraction of the entire universe. Our universe is one of many innumerable but similar universes. NASA has stated in 2003 that our Universe contains at least 70 Sextillion visible stars. There are probably more than 70 Sextillion stars in our Universe, but only 70 Sextillion are visible to us. Some stars might be too dim for us to see, or too far away for the light to reach us.
